audience

Meaning of audience

noun
  1. the assembled spectators or listeners at a public event such as a play, film, concert, or meeting.
    he asked for questions from members of the audience
  2. a formal interview with a person in authority.
    he demanded an audience with the Pope
  3. formal hearing.

late Middle English: from Old French, from Latin audientia, from audire ‘hear’.
